KOTA KINABALU: A family of four escaped fiery death when the van they were travelling in burst into flames in a road accident at Jalan Tunku Abdul Rahman here at around midnight.

The van driver, 33; his 31-year-old wife and two children suffered minor injuries when their vehicle was involved in an accident with a car.

Sabah Fire and Rescue Department operation centre spokesman said a team was deployed to the scene after the department received a distress call over the accident at 12.57am.

"As a result of the accident, the fire destroyed 60 per cent of the van, especially the engine area of the vehicle.

"All those involved in the accident were rescued by members of the public before the arrival of the rescue team from the Kota Kinabalu fire and rescue station," the spokesman said.

He added that the rescue team provided initial treatment to the family of four before they were sent to to Queen Elizabeth I Hospital for further treatment.

The rescue operation, he said, concluded at 1.25am.
